New Verified Host Program and Badge
We are wondering if there is any update on the new Verified Host Program that was announced months ago that was supposed to be up and running at the end of 2020?
We were extensively interviewed, had a long zoom meeting with video of our Cottage and all its amenities, and now haven’t seen or heard a word about this new Program since. Have I missed something, is the Program delayed? I was told we were part of the “Pilot Project” that was being rolled out and that 100% of all listings eventually would be done.

@Helen3 Unfortunately I don’t have the contact details any longer from the person who conducted the video meeting and video verification of our Cottage.
You asked, “How is this different?” Our understanding was it was a new initiative that all current and new AirBnb hosts would be asked to do. We certainly did not provide a video or have an extensive online interview when we first signed up as a host.
